The Titanic Hotel Belfast is, without doubt, one of my favourite wedding venues. Since it opened, it’s become a place I love returning to again and again — and for good reason.

The Drawing Office is a photographer’s dream: pure white walls, wooden floors, beautiful reflective light, windows above and at each end… it’s a space that just glows. The light is always incredible — sometimes there’s too much, which is the best problem a photographer can have.

And the photo opportunities? Endless.
From the staircase to the Drawing Office itself, to the upstairs rooms and balconies — there are so many great spots without having to go far. Feeling adventurous? You’ve got the Titanic Building opposite, the iconic Titanic sign, the slipway… yes, lots of Titanic references, but all of them brilliant.

The slipway looks amazing in the evening — dusk or night — and the Titanic sign lights up beautifully after dark. Daytime works too, though you might share the space with a few tourists. Reflections off the hotel windows, the stunning frontage, and even Samson & Goliath in the distance all add character to the images.
